Xi'an: Terracotta Warriors and Banpo Museum Coach Tour

4. Xi'an: Terracotta Warriors and Banpo Museum Coach Tour

Enjoy a combined full-day coach tour to see the Terracotta Warriors and Horses of Xi’an, and learn about Chinese history at the Banpo Museum. Traveling by air-conditioned coach, get collected from your downtown city center hotel for the drive east. Make the first stop at the Mausoleum of Emperor Qin Shihuang, the first emperor of the Qin dynasty. Discover how when he ascended to the throne at the tender age of 13, he ordered 720,000 conscript laborers to build him a royal tomb. It took about 38 years to finish and was so magnificent that it set a precedent for future feudal rulers. Little compares to his army of Terracotta Warriors and Horses. Wander the gallery to marvel at some 8,000 life-size sculptures of men and horses of the Emperor’s funerary art. Amazingly, each one has unique features. One of the most significant archeological finds of the 20th century, once you’ve got your breath back, you can buy your own imitation warrior at the gift shop. Next, immerse yourself in Chinese history at the Banpo Museum and see artifacts excavated from the prehistoric Banpo village. Built at the base of the archaeological site, the museum also features several reconstructed houses designed to resemble the Neolithic settlement. Muslim Quarter: Small Group Night Market Foodie Walking Tour

5. Muslim Quarter: Small Group Night Market Foodie Walking Tour

The Muslim Quarter’s narrow lanes are full of butcher shops, sesame oil factories, smaller mosques hidden behind enormous wooden doors, men in white skullcaps and women with their heads covered in colored scarves. Steeped in history, the neighborhood has housed a largely Muslim population since the 7th century. Many of the dishes served have changed little since that time. With a group of 7 people or fewer, this tour will offer incredible smells and tastes. Chefs stir-fry lamb and spices in hot woks set over blazing hot coal ovens. Nearby, hawkers roast walnuts or sell prunes of varying prices and degrees of quality. Stacks of bamboo baskets filled with mutton and beef dumplings steam away next to fresh fruit vendors and old ladies stir-frying potatoes. In addition to tasting the exquisite local cuisine, you can also choose the option to explore the largest and best-preserved of the early mosques of China like the Great Mosque, which was built primarily in the Ming Dynasty when Chinese architectural elements were synthesized into mosque architecture. After walking through the main street, your tour guide will lead you to the small lane in the quarter to the Sajinqiao area, where the real delicacies are.

Xi'an: Guided Bell Tower and Drum Tower Tour with Meal

9. Xi'an: Guided Bell Tower and Drum Tower Tour with Meal

Take in incredible views of the city of X’ian from its magnificent Bell Tower and Drum Tower, and learn all about its intriguing history from your local guide. Depending on the option you choose, you will either meet the guide yourself at the Bell Tower Hotel or get transferred from your hotel to the meeting point by a premium car. Head to the Bell Tower along with your guide and marvel at the ancient wonder located right at the heart of the bustling city of Xi’an. This 14th-century wooden monument from the Ming dynasty, standing at the height of 36 meters, was used to tell time during ancient times. Enter the tower and walk up the wooden stairs to the top of the building as you listen to your guide share fascinating stories about its legendary past. Behold the panoramic views of the city from the top and take time to let that sink in. Continue towards the Drum Tower, a smaller building at 7.7 meters in height that marks the entrance towards the city’s Muslim Quarter. Learn about the historical role of this tower from your guide before making your way into the Muslim Quarter. Walk past an unending line of vibrant food stalls selling cakes, dried fruits, bread, and barbequed meat before you arrive at your final stop — Jia San Soup Dumpling Restaurant — a must-try restaurant in the Muslim Quarter.
